#$ PATH=/usr/local/cuda/bin/../nvvm/bin:/usr/local/cuda/bin:/usr/local/cuda//bin:/opt/gcc_riscv32/bin:/home/addrice/.autojump/bin:/usr/local/cuda//bin:/opt/gcc_riscv32/bin:/home/addrice/.autojump/bin:/home/addrice/.local/bin:/usr/java/jdk1.8.0_321/bin:/usr/java/jdk1.8....
nvidia-smi 显示的 CUDA 版本:nvidia-smi 显示的 CUDA 版本是与当前 GPU 驱动(driver)程序兼容的 CUDA 运行时版本。这是驱动程序支持的最高 CUDA 版本,但并不意味着系统上安装的 CUDA 工具包版本。 nvcc 显示的 CUDA 版本:nvcc --version 显示的是你实际安装的 CUDA 工具包(Toolkit)的版本。这是你用来编译 ...
目前是2023年10月25日,pytorch官方默认版本是CUDA12.1,即如果你是通过```pip3 install torch``` ...
Major update to the document to reflect recent nvcc changes. 1. Introduction 1.1. Overview 1.1.1. CUDA Programming Model The CUDA Toolkit targets a class of applications whose control part runs as a process on a general purpose computing device, and which use one or more NVIDIA GPUs as copro...
当面对nvcc-v显示的CUDA版本高于nvidia-smi的CUDA版本时,首先明确结论,解决方法通常有以下两点。探究原因之前,需要考虑你的PyTorch版本。值得注意的是,PyTorch自带CUDA支持,不会使用系统预装的CUDA版本。因此,应验证PyTorch的版本是否与系统CUDA版本兼容。以2023年10月25日为例,官方PyTorch默认版本为CUDA...
可以看到nvcc的CUDA 版本是9.2,而nvidia-smi的CUDA版本是10.0。很奇怪的是有时候绝大多数情况代码也能整成跑起来,stackoverflow上的一个解释如下: CUDA有两个主要的API:runtime(运行时) API和driver API。这两个API都有对应的CUDA版本(如9.2和10.0等)。
nvcc & nvidia-smi nvcc属于CUDA的编译器,将程序编译成可执行的二进制文件,nvidia-smi全称是NVIDIA System Management Interface,是一种命令行实用工具,旨在帮助管理和监控NVIDIA GPU设备。 CUDA有runtime api和driver api,两者都有对应的CUDA版本, nvcc --version 显示的就是前者对应的CUDA版本,而 nvidia-smi显示的...
nvcc其实就是CUDA的编译器,cuda程序有两种代码, 在cpu上的host代码和在gpu上的device代码。 .cu后缀:cuda源文件,包括host和device代码 nvcc编译例子 1、pytorch运行时的CUDA版本 (1)查看cuda 运行版本 和 编译时的版本 (2)pytorch寻找可用CUDA的过程:
看到这篇文章,大概意思是说CUDA有两种API,一个是驱动API(Driver Version),依赖NVIDIA驱动,由nvidia-smi查看; 另一个是运行API(Runtime Version)是软件运行所需要的。一般驱动API版本>=运行API版本即可。 具体参考: https://stackoverflow.com/questions/53422407/different-cuda-versions-shown-by-nvcc-and-nvidia-sm...
c++ nvcc编译CUDA程序入门示例 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 #include<stdio.h> __global__voidhelloFromGPU(void) { printf("Hello World from GPU!\n"); } intmain(void) { printf("Hello World from CPU!\n"); helloFromGPU<<<1,10>>>();...